Cloud solutions are becoming the core of modern businesses that want a reliable, high-performing, and cost-effective IT environment. It combines various cloud-based solutions to improve your efficiency and keep your business aligned with the changing market conditions.
Almost all enterprises whether startups or big MNCs use cloud computing in their daily operations.
According to a report by Gartner, global spending on cloud services reached 591.8 billion dollars in 2023 at a growth rate of 20.7%. It previously stood at 490.3 billion dollars in 2022.
These statistics show how much businesses rely on these solutions because they offer several benefits and advantages. Some of them are:
1. Saving Your Business Costs
One of the biggest reasons, businesses employ these solutions in their working, it reduces their overall costs. It includes all the components including hardware, software, processor, and other operational expenses
-
Low Capital Expenses:
These systems cut down your costs which you can use to allocate other resources. For instance, if you purchase an enterprise license, you must pay for the setup, license agreement, and maintenance. But by using cloud solutions you only pay for what you need and save your cost up to 30-50%
-
Cutting operational Costs
Cloud service providers manage all your expenditures by themselves, including maintenance, security, updates, and much more. You do not need to hire large IT teams to handle the on-premises data helping you save big on operational costs.
2. Providing Organizational Scalability
The market keeps on fluctuating with increases and decreases in demand. Cloud solutions help you maintain a stable environment by scaling the resources up and down during these peak market conditions.
-
Flexible Resources
You can opt for these services whenever you need allowing you to pay for the resources according to business demands. Many cloud service providers such as Microsoft Azure, and Google Cloud offer resources with the option of pay-on-demand.
For example: Netflix uses Amazon web services that automatically scale its resources to meet the needs of more than 200 million subscribers globally.
- Expanding Operations Globally
More than 94% of businesses globally use cloud solutions in their IT infrastructure. It helps them to expand their operations without needing to develop a physical structure at every location.
3. Utmost Data Security
Protection of valuable information and data is the top priority of cloud services as they incorporate various measures to secure your on-premises data.
-
Encrypting The Large Datasets
During data transmissions, your sensitive data may get leaked. These systems encrypt various datasets using an AES-256 layer that preserves your information in a separate server eliminating the chances of data loss.
-
Detecting Threats
Cloud providers ensure protection by keeping a team of professionals on the work. They keep track of your data and protect it from potential threats such as cyber-attacks.
For example, Microsoft Azure employs AI and machine learning algorithms to measure security performance in real time, minimizing the chances of threats and malware.

5. Recovering Data Whenever You Need
Technical failures, unauthorized access, or human interventions can negatively impact your business operations. It provides sufficient data recovery options to recover your data anytime when required.
-
Automated Recovery
These systems can automatically recover your data by developing multiple copies at different locations. For example, AWS offers a unique system known as Amazon s3 that promises to recover data up to 99.999%
-
Minimizing Downtime
When a mishappening or disaster happens, these solutions significantly reduce downtown by allowing you to access copies of the data created so you don’t need to put extra effort into generating data again.

7. Protecting The Environment For Greater Cause
As the growing demand for green businesses continues to increase, cloud solutions enable certain ways to help businesses minimize their carbon footprint leading to a sustainable environment.
-
Saving Energy
These platforms contribute highly to saving energy by reducing the heat generated by the systems during the process of data transmission.
According to a report by Accenture, cloud computing can minimize energy consumption and carbon footprint by 84%
-
E-Waste Reduction
By using cloud solutions in their work, businesses can reduce the amount of electronic waste used in various hardware components of their systems.
